State preservation and persistent storage are non-trivial aspects of inking apps,especially in Compose. The core data objects, such as brush properties and the points that form a stroke, are complex and don't automatically persist. This requires a deliberate strategy for saving state during scenarios like configuration changes and permanently saving a user's drawings to a database.
State preservation
In Jetpack Compose, UI state is typically managed using
remember
and
rememberSaveable
.
While
rememberSaveable
offers automatic state preservation across configuration changes, its built-in
capabilities are limited to primitive data types and objects that implement
Parcelable
or
Serializable
.
For custom objects that contain complex properties, such as Brush
, you need to define explicit serialization and deserialization mechanisms. A custom state saver is useful for this. By defining a custom Saver
for the Brush
object, you can preserve its essential attributes when configuration changes occur, as shown in the following brushStateSaver
example.
fun brushStateSaver(converters: Converters): Saver<MutableState<Brush>, String> = Saver(
save = { state ->
converters.brushToString(state.value)
},
restore = { jsonString ->
val brush = converters.stringToBrush(jsonString)
mutableStateOf(brush)
}
)
You can then use the custom Saver
to preserve the selected brush state:
val converters = Converters()
val currentBrush = rememberSaveable(saver = brushStateSaver(converters)) { mutableStateOf(defaultBrush) }
Persistent Storage
To enable features such as document saving, loading, and potential real-time collaboration, store strokes and associated data in a serialized format. For the Ink API, manual serialization and deserialization are necessary.
To accurately restore a stroke, save its Brush
and StrokeInputBatch
.
Brush
: Includes numeric fields (size, epsilon), color, andBrushFamily
.StrokeInputBatch
: A list of input points with numeric fields.
Basic serialization
Define a serialization object structure that mirrors the Ink library objects.
Encode the serialized data using your preferred framework like Gson, Moshi, Protobuf, and others, and use compression for optimization.
data class SerializedStroke(
val inputs: SerializedStrokeInputBatch,
val brush: SerializedBrush
)
data class SerializedBrush(
val size: Float,
val color: Long,
val epsilon: Float,
val stockBrush: SerializedStockBrush
)
enum class SerializedStockBrush {
MARKER_V1,
PRESSURE_PEN_V1,
HIGHLIGHTER_V1
}
data class SerializedStrokeInputBatch(
val toolType: SerializedToolType,
val strokeUnitLengthCm: Float,
val inputs: List<SerializedStrokeInput>
)
data class SerializedStrokeInput(
val x: Float,
val y: Float,
val timeMillis: Float,
val pressure: Float,
val tiltRadians: Float,
val orientationRadians: Float,
val strokeUnitLengthCm: Float
)
enum class SerializedToolType {
STYLUS,
TOUCH,
MOUSE,
UNKNOWN
}
class Converters {
private val gson: Gson = GsonBuilder().create()
companion object {
private val stockBrushToEnumValues =
mapOf(
StockBrushes.markerV1 to SerializedStockBrush.MARKER_V1,
StockBrushes.pressurePenV1 to SerializedStockBrush.PRESSURE_PEN_V1,
StockBrushes.highlighterV1 to SerializedStockBrush.HIGHLIGHTER_V1,
)
private val enumToStockBrush =
stockBrushToEnumValues.entries.associate { (key, value) -> value to key }
}
private fun serializeBrush(brush: Brush): SerializedBrush {
return SerializedBrush(
size = brush.size,
color = brush.colorLong,
epsilon = brush.epsilon,
stockBrush = stockBrushToEnumValues[brush.family] ?: SerializedStockBrush.MARKER_V1,
)
}
private fun serializeStrokeInputBatch(inputs: StrokeInputBatch): SerializedStrokeInputBatch {
val serializedInputs = mutableListOf<SerializedStrokeInput>()
val scratchInput = StrokeInput()
for (i in 0 until inputs.size) {
inputs.populate(i, scratchInput)
serializedInputs.add(
SerializedStrokeInput(
x = scratchInput.x,
y = scratchInput.y,
timeMillis = scratchInput.elapsedTimeMillis.toFloat(),
pressure = scratchInput.pressure,
tiltRadians = scratchInput.tiltRadians,
orientationRadians = scratchInput.orientationRadians,
strokeUnitLengthCm = scratchInput.strokeUnitLengthCm,
)
)
}
val toolType =
when (inputs.getToolType()) {
InputToolType.STYLUS -> SerializedToolType.STYLUS
InputToolType.TOUCH -> SerializedToolType.TOUCH
InputToolType.MOUSE -> SerializedToolType.MOUSE
else -> SerializedToolType.UNKNOWN
}
return SerializedStrokeInputBatch(
toolType = toolType,
strokeUnitLengthCm = inputs.getStrokeUnitLengthCm(),
inputs = serializedInputs,
)
}
private fun deserializeStroke(serializedStroke: SerializedStroke): Stroke? {
val inputs = deserializeStrokeInputBatch(serializedStroke.inputs) ?: return null
val brush = deserializeBrush(serializedStroke.brush) ?: return null
return Stroke(brush = brush, inputs = inputs)
}
private fun deserializeBrush(serializedBrush: SerializedBrush): Brush {
val stockBrushFamily = enumToStockBrush[serializedBrush.stockBrush] ?: StockBrushes.markerV1
return Brush.createWithColorLong(
family = stockBrushFamily,
colorLong = serializedBrush.color,
size = serializedBrush.size,
epsilon = serializedBrush.epsilon,
)
}
private fun deserializeStrokeInputBatch(
serializedBatch: SerializedStrokeInputBatch
): StrokeInputBatch {
val toolType =
when (serializedBatch.toolType) {
SerializedToolType.STYLUS -> InputToolType.STYLUS
SerializedToolType.TOUCH -> InputToolType.TOUCH
SerializedToolType.MOUSE -> InputToolType.MOUSE
else -> InputToolType.UNKNOWN
}
val batch = MutableStrokeInputBatch()
serializedBatch.inputs.forEach { input ->
batch.addOrThrow(
type = toolType,
x = input.x,
y = input.y,
elapsedTimeMillis = input.timeMillis.toLong(),
pressure = input.pressure,
tiltRadians = input.tiltRadians,
orientationRadians = input.orientationRadians,
)
}
return batch
}
fun serializeStrokeToEntity(stroke: Stroke): StrokeEntity {
val serializedBrush = serializeBrush(stroke.brush)
val serializedInputs = serializeStrokeInputBatch(stroke.inputs)
return StrokeEntity(
brushSize = serializedBrush.size,
brushColor = serializedBrush.color,
brushEpsilon = serializedBrush.epsilon,
stockBrush = serializedBrush.stockBrush,
strokeInputs = gson.toJson(serializedInputs),
)
}
fun deserializeEntityToStroke(entity: StrokeEntity): Stroke {
val serializedBrush =
SerializedBrush(
size = entity.brushSize,
color = entity.brushColor,
epsilon = entity.brushEpsilon,
stockBrush = entity.stockBrush,
)
val serializedInputs =
gson.fromJson(entity.strokeInputs, SerializedStrokeInputBatch::class.java)
val brush = deserializeBrush(serializedBrush)
val inputs = deserializeStrokeInputBatch(serializedInputs)
return Stroke(brush = brush, inputs = inputs)
}
fun brushToString(brush: Brush): String {
val serializedBrush = serializeBrush(brush)
return gson.toJson(serializedBrush)
}
fun stringToBrush(jsonString: String): Brush {
val serializedBrush = gson.fromJson(jsonString, SerializedBrush::class.java)
return deserializeBrush(serializedBrush)
}
}
